V-Twin Mfg. 12-Volt Generator Regulator Conversion Kit

Features:

  • Kit includes necessary components to convert a 1936-64 Big Twin to a 12-volt system
  • Includes a black 12-volt generator with a built-in solid state regulator, mini 12-volt battery and battery box which fits in the original 6-volt compartment
  • Has 12-volt coil, auto advance distributor and generator screws

Note: Battery is sent dry. Acid Not included, but must be added.
